crm_connector

Push, update, search and log activities in HubSpot, Salesforce or Pipedrive. 4 modes: push_lead (create contact/lead), update_opportunity (update deal stage/amount), search_contact (lookup by email), log_activity (call/email/meeting/note). Returns resource_id, direct CRM URL, signals and quality_score. If credentials are absent, returns a mock result with a warning signal. Auth: HubSpot via Bearer access_token; Salesforce via access_token + base_url; Pipedrive via api_key.

dataYesPayload depending on mode. push_lead: {email,first_name,last_name,company,phone,job_title}. update_opportunity: {deal_id/opportunity_id,stage,amount,close_date}. search_contact: {email}. log_activity: {type,body,contact_id/person_id,subject}.
modeYesAction to perform in the CRM
asyncNoIf true, returns a job_id immediately (<200ms) instead of waiting for the result. Poll the result with job_result(job_id). Use for slow tools to avoid client timeouts.
providerYesCRM provider to target
credentialsNoAuth credentials. HubSpot: access_token. Salesforce: access_token + base_url. Pipedrive: api_key.
